Parishioners who assist with the distribution of the Eucharist (Body and Blood of Christ) at weekday, weekend, and Holy Day Masses. Extraordinary Ministers of Holy Communion (formerly known as Eucharistic Ministers) must be 18 years of age, have received the Sacrament of Confirmation in the Catholic Church and, if married, must be recognized by the Church. Training is ongoing.
Readers proclaim the Word of God during the Liturgy and, when there is no Deacon present, the Universal Prayer. A reader must have a passion for Scripture, an ability to interpret and understand Scripture, and sufficient public speaking skills to proclaim the Word to the assembly. Readers are provided with a Workbook to assist with proclamation and pronunciation. Sufficient personal time is required to study and reflect on the Word in order to properly prepare for Mass.
To participate in this ministry, youth must be in the fourth grade or above and received their First Holy Communion. They should have a love of God and willingness to assist the parish community in worship. Parental support is also necessary to ensure punctuality.
Adult parishioners who serve as Ushers and Greeters are the first ministers one meets when they arrive at our parish for any celebration. Their warm, friendly smile and welcoming greeting sets the tone for the worship experience. A pleasant, outgoing personality is most important! Ministers also assist in offertory, ensure orderly flow at communion time and provide additional assistance as needed.
